Understanding VTSAX
VTSAX, the Total Stock Market Index Fund from Vanguard, is a mutual fund aimed at giving investors access to the complete U.S. equity market. It encompasses a wide array of small-, medium-, and large-cap growth and value stocks. Renowned for its low expense ratio and consistent returns, VTSAX is a favored option for passive investors aiming for long-term growth.

Performance Metrics
To accurately assess ChatGPT’s portfolio versus VTSAX, it is vital to examine the following performance indicators:
1. **Total Returns**: Calculates the overall gains or losses of the portfolio over a designated timeframe.
2. **Volatility**: Evaluates the extent of variation in portfolio value, reflecting the level of risk.
3. **Sharpe Ratio**: Examines risk-adjusted returns to gauge the efficiency of the investment.
4. **Diversification**: Analyzes the distribution of investments across different asset classes and sectors.
